Preparing the Turkey Wings

The first step in baking turkey wings is to prepare them properly. This includes thawing, patting dry, seasoning, and applying a dry rub.

Step 1: Thawing the Turkey Wings

If you are using frozen turkey wings, you will need to thaw them before cooking them. The best way to do this is to place the wings in a large bowl or baking dish and cover them with cold water. Allow the wings to thaw in the refrigerator for 24 hours or overnight.

Step 2: Patting the Turkey Wings Dry

Once the wings are thawed, you will need to pat them dry with paper towels. This will help to remove any excess moisture, which will help the wings to cook evenly.

Step 3: Seasoning the Turkey Wings

The next step is to season the turkey wings. You can use any seasonings that you like, but some popular options include salt, pepper,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, and cayenne pepper.

Step 4: Applying a Dry Rub to the Turkey Wings

After the wings are seasoned, you will need to apply a dry rub. This will help to add flavor and moisture to the wings. You can use any dry rub that you like, but some popular options include a brown sugar rub, a honey garlic rub, or a cajun rub.

Checking for Doneness

The best way to check for doneness is to use a meat thermometer. Insert the thermometer into the thickest part of the turkey wing, avoiding the bone. The turkey wings are done when the internal temperature reaches 165 degrees Fahrenheit.

Serving the Turkey Wings

Once the turkey wings are done, let them rest for 5 minutes before serving. This will allow the juices to redistribute and the meat to become more tender.

Serve the turkey wings with your favorite side dishes, such as mashed potatoes, roasted vegetables, or a green salad.
